Milton – David Bartlett, Sr., 88, beloved husband and father, passed away March 13, 2023, surrounded by his loving family at the Miller-McClure Respite House. David was born August 5, 1934, in Burlington, VT to Earl & Jessie (Gleason) Bartlett. He spent his childhood in Underhill, VT. While attending Essex High School, David met the love of his life, Janice Osborne. They were married April 21, 1951.
David and Janice spent their early married years raising their family on the family farm in Williston, VT. They settled in Milton, VT in 1963. David was a hard-working, true Vermont farmer through and through. David worked for H. P. Hood for a number of years and then went into landscaping where he owned his own business, Bartlett’s Landscaping and Lawn Service until he retired. David enjoyed being outside. Hunting, fishing, gardening, driving the back roads of Vermont, and puttering in his garage.
